用jsp实现一个简单的登录界面,主要是验证码

具体要求如下:一个用户名一个密码,还有一个验证码功能,用户名不是jq就提示用户名错误,密码不是123就提示密码输入错误,验证码跟界面上的不匹配就提示验证码错误,并且刷新当... 具体要求如下:
一个用户名一个密码,还有一个验证码功能,用户名不是jq就提示用户名错误,密码不是123就提示密码输入错误,验证码跟界面上的不匹配就提示验证码错误,并且刷新当前页面,验证码变化;
展开
 我来答
百度网友51ac7ee
推荐于2017-12-16 · 超过15用户采纳过TA的回答
知道答主
回答量:53
采纳率:0%
帮助的人:33.9万
展开全部
<html>
<head>
<title>简单页面</title>
<script>
function yzm(){
var Num="";
for(var i=0;i<4;i++)
{
Num+=Math.floor(Math.random()*10);
}
document.getElementById("yzphoto").value=Num;
document.getElementById("yzm").value=Num;
}

function userLogin(){
var userName = document.getElementById("userName").value;
var password = document.getElementById("password").value;
var yztext = document.getElementById("yztext").value;
var yzm = document.getElementById("yzm").value;
if(userName != "jq"){
alert("用户名错误");
}else if(password != "123"){
alert("密码错误");
}else if(yztext != yzm){
alert("验证码错误");
}else{
alert("登陆成功");
}
location.reload();
}
</script>
</head>
<body onLoad="yzm()">
<div style="width:100%;text-align:center">
<h1>用户登录</h1>
<table>
<tr>
<td>用户名:</td>
<td><input id="userName" type="text" value=""/></td>
</tr>
<tr>
<td>密码:</td>
<td><input id="password" type="password" value=""/></td>
<tr>
<tr><td>
验证码:
</td>
<td><input id="yztext" type="text" value=""/><input style="width:50px;background-
color:red;color:blue" type="text" id="yzphoto" value=""/><input type="hidden" id="yzm"
value=""></td></tr>
<tr>
<td colspan="2" align="center"><input onclick="userLogin()" type="button" value="登陆"/></td>
</tr>
</table>
</div>
</body>
</html>
本回答被提问者和网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
长落剑07
2014-02-27 · TA获得超过300个赞
知道小有建树答主
回答量:3744
采纳率:80%
帮助的人:634万
展开全部
MyEclipse就可以编写,需要搭建JAVA环境
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 1条折叠回答
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式